Sessions keeps committee assignments

Published 8:13 am Friday, January 23, 2009

MONTGOMERY — Republican U.S. Sen. Jeff Sessions of Alabama has retained his committee assignments following his re-election to a third term.

The Republican leadership in the Senate announced the committee assignments Thursday.

Sessions kept his senior membership on the Senate Armed Services Committee. He also retained seats on the Judiciary, Energy, and Budget committees.

Sessions said the real work of Congress is often done in committees, and it is important to maintain seats on committees that have jurisdiction over important issues, particularly the Armed Services Committee.
